D.C.’s Metropolitan Police Department (MPD) only includes homicide, sex abuse crimes, assault with a dangerous weapon and robbery in its overall “violent crime” numbers that show a decline in 2024. Aggravated assault and felony assault without the use of weapons are left out, despite D.C. law describing them as violent offenses causing bodily injury and despite the fact that aggravated assaults are increasing, according to the FBI.

The FBI’s numbers also show that homicides have remained higher than pre-pandemic levels in the years since 2020, with the exception of 2021, a year when D.C. submitted incomplete data, according to Axios. Additionally, D.C. saw 12% more aggravated assaults with or without a weapon in 2024 than in 2023 and 37% more than in 2022, per the FBI.

The D.C. Police Union, which represents 3,000 officers, has also accused the MPD of falsifying crime statistics to make it appear that violence has decreased, NBC4 Washington reported in July. The MPD reportedly suspended a police commander in May and began investigating him for allegedly making suspicious changes to the statistics for his area of D.C. Such manipulation of data is allegedly common in the department, according to D.C. Police Union Chair Gregg Pemberton.


“When management officials are directing officers to take reports for felony assault, or if they’re going back into police databases and changing offenses to felony assault, felony assault is not a category of crime that’s listed on the department’s daily crime stats,” Pemberton told NBC4 Washington.
